Boxes and Containers



One of the first things you need for a move is a good supply of sturdy boxes and containers. Whether you're moving your entire household or just a few items, having a variety of box sizes will be very helpful. Cardboard boxes are a staple for any move, but you might also consider plastic containers, which are more durable and reusable.

Packing Materials



To protect your belongings during transit, proper packing materials are a necessity. Bubble wrap, packing paper, and foam peanuts are excellent for cushioning fragile items. Don't forget to have plenty of packing tape to seal your boxes securely.

Furniture Pads and Moving Blankets



Protecting your furniture and larger items from damage is crucial. Furniture pads and moving blankets are essential for covering pieces to prevent scratches, dents, and other forms of damage. They are also useful for sliding heavy items across floors without causing damage.

Dollies and Hand Trucks



Lifting and carrying heavy boxes and furniture can be physically taxing and risky without the right tools. Dollies and hand trucks make it easier to transport heavy items with minimal effort and reduced risk of injury. They are indispensable for moving larger items like appliances and furniture.

Straps and Ropes



To ensure that your items stay securely in place during transit, using straps and ropes is crucial. Ratchet straps are perfect for securing heavy items in a moving truck, while ropes can be useful for tying down items and preventing them from shifting.

Tool Kit



Sometimes, moving involves minor disassembly and reassembly of furniture and appliances. A basic tool kit with screwdrivers, wrenches, pliers, and a hammer can be incredibly handy for these tasks. Make sure to have one accessible on moving day.

Labeling Supplies



Keeping your move organized is much easier when you label your boxes. Labeling supplies like markers, stickers, and colored tape can help you identify what's in each box and where it needs to go in your new home. Clearly labeled boxes will speed up the unpacking process.

Moving Truck



Unless you have very few items, you'll likely need a moving truck or van. When renting a truck, ensure it's the right size for your belongings. Too small, and you'll need multiple trips; too large, and items might shift around too much.

Pros and Cons of Moving Yourself vs. Hiring Professionals



Moving yourself:

Pros:
- Cost-effective
- Full control over packing and handling

Cons:
- Labor-intensive
- Time-consuming
- Risk of injury or damage

Hiring professionals:

Pros:
- Efficient and quick
- Experienced handling of items
- Reduced physical strain

Cons:
- More expensive
- Less control over the process

Tips for a Smooth Move


1. Start Early: Begin preparing weeks in advance to avoid last-minute stress.
2. Declutter: Get rid of items you no longer need before moving.
3. Pack Smart: Use uniform box sizes where possible for easier stacking.
4. Keep Essentials Handy: Pack a box with essentials like toiletries, medications, and important documents.
